Uncovering the Unique Personality of Orange Tabbies
Orange tabby cats, with their distinctive coat patterns and vibrant hues, possess a unique charm that captivates cat lovers worldwide. Beyond their adorable appearance, these feline friends offer a wealth of personality traits that make them stand out from their peers. Cute orange tabbies are known for their playful nature; they often exhibit high energy levels and a strong hunting instinct, keeping their owners entertained with their mischievous antics.
Their sociable disposition sets them apart, as orange tabby cats typically enjoy human companionship and actively seek attention. These cats are not afraid to voice their opinions, expressing themselves through meows, purrs, and even the occasional hiss when they want something or feel uncomfortable. This communicative nature makes them an engaging companion, fostering a deep connection with their owners.

Care Tips for Your Fluffy Orange Furry Friend
Cute orange tabbies, with their distinctive coats and playful personalities, require a bit of extra care to keep them looking and feeling their best. Regular grooming is essential for removing loose fur and preventing matting, especially during shedding seasons. A soft-bristled brush can be used daily to gently stimulate their skin and distribute natural oils.
Proper nutrition is another key aspect of caring for your orange tabby. High-quality cat food formulated for all life stages ensures they receive the right balance of protein, vitamins, and minerals. Encourage regular exercise to keep them active and mentally stimulated. Interactive play sessions using toys like feather teasers or laser pointers can help tire them out and prevent destructive behaviors.
